A Baxter County resident is offering a $1,000 reward for information leading to the arrest and conviction of those responsible for a recent vandalism incident.





According to the Baxter County Sheriff’s Office, deputies took a report Jan. 27 regarding damage to a mailbox and yard decorations at a private residence in the 300 block of Cranfield Road. Authorities say the victim believes the damage was intentional.

The case is being investigated by the sheriff’s office Criminal Investigation Division.

Anyone with information about the incident is asked to contact the Baxter County Sheriff’s Office at 870-425-7000 or email Investigator Larry Walters at lwalters@baxtercountysheriff.com.
